Touring cycling around Monbrun offers a diverse landscape characterized by rolling hills, picturesque villages, and agricultural plains. The region features a harmonious blend of open fields, small forests, and river valleys, providing varied terrain suitable for cycling. These routes often connect charming local towns and offer views of the surrounding countryside, making them ideal for no traffic touring cycling. The area's gentle gradients and well-maintained paths cater to a range of cycling abilities.

Small town in Toulouse Gascony where you can discover the European Museum of Campanaire Art under the old grain market, the Claude Augé house, or the Saint-Martin collegiate church.

Large fish-filled lake of 64 hectares registered with the Buildings of France. Very pleasant, in a green setting. Perfect for a swim, a picnic or a walk.

There are over 40 dedicated no-traffic touring cycling routes around Monbrun, offering a wide range of distances and difficulty levels. These routes are carefully curated to provide a peaceful and enjoyable cycling experience away from busy roads.
The routes around Monbrun generally feature a mix of gently rolling hills and flatter sections, characteristic of the Gers department. While not mountainous, some routes include moderate ascents, such as the L'Isle-Jourdain and Cologne Loop, which has over 500 meters of elevation gain. You'll cycle through picturesque countryside, often alongside fields and quiet village roads.
Yes, while many routes are moderate, there are options suitable for families looking for a less strenuous ride. For instance, the Cologne and Sarrant Loop is a shorter, moderate route that could be enjoyable for families with some cycling experience, offering a pleasant ride through the local landscape.
The best time for touring cycling in Monbrun is typically from spring (April-May) through early autumn (September-October). During these months, the weather is generally mild and pleasant, with less extreme heat than mid-summer. Spring brings blooming landscapes, while autumn offers comfortable temperatures and beautiful colors.
Many routes pass through or near charming villages and offer scenic views. You can explore the historic Cologne, visit the Bastide and Cologne hall, or enjoy the atmosphere of L'Isle-Jourdain Town Center. Scenic viewpoints like View from Castéra and Garac Viewpoint also offer great photo opportunities.
Yes, many of the routes are designed as loops, allowing you to start and finish at the same point. Examples include the L'Isle-Jourdain and Lac de Thoux Saint-Cricq Loop and the Vélodrome de L'Isle-Jourdain – L'Isle-Jourdain loop, providing convenient options for day trips.
For many routes, you can find parking in the towns and villages that serve as starting points, such as L'Isle-Jourdain or Cologne. These towns often have public parking areas suitable for accessing the surrounding cycling paths. Always check local signage for parking regulations.
The area is high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.39 stars. Reviewers often praise the tranquility of the routes, the beautiful rural landscapes, and the opportunity to explore charming French villages away from heavy traffic.
Yes, the routes often pass through or near small villages like Cologne and L'Isle-Jourdain, where you can find local cafes, bakeries, and restaurants to refuel. It's always a good idea to carry some snacks and water, especially on longer stretches between villages.
While there are no specific restrictions mentioned for dogs on these routes, it's generally advisable to keep dogs on a leash, especially when cycling through villages or near agricultural areas. Always be mindful of other cyclists and pedestrians, and ensure your dog is comfortable with cycling alongside you.
One of the longer options is the L'Isle-Jourdain and Cologne Loop in Gascogne Toulousaine, which covers over 61 kilometers. This route is classified as difficult due to its distance and elevation, offering a significant challenge for experienced touring cyclists.
Many routes offer beautiful photographic opportunities, especially those winding through the Gers countryside with its sunflower fields (in season), vineyards, and traditional villages. The views from highlights like View from Castéra are particularly recommended for capturing the regional landscape.
